Syllabus: Linear Algebra ~ Machine Learning II

David Stroud

Lectures

Sundays, 6:00-7:00 pm CST. via Zoom. The link will be sent in the main class channel in Discord, just prior to the lecture.

Textbook

The textbook is written by Dan Margalit and Joseph Rabinoff, and is available on-line. You will not need to consult any other books or materials (though you are welcome to do so).

Course requirements

Requirements

  • Attendance and participation at lecture.
  • Homework due every two weeks. Volume adjusted as we progress.

Grading

  • Peer grading during 90-minute lecture.

Prerequisites

You do not need to have seen any linear algebra before; we will develop it from scratch. In the course you'll do some very simple programming in Python, so you should have seen some very basic simple programming.

Course objectives

The goal of this course is to introduce you to the basic ideas of vectors, matrices, matrix multiplication, and linear algebra. We hope that you'll learn how linear algebra is all around you, and how it is used in zillions of applications.
